A cozy suburb in the mountainous terrain of North Carolina, Weaverville is a scenic city nestled along Interstate 26. Located only 10 miles north of Asheville, residents of this close-knit community have unbeatable access to job opportunities and abundant local breweries, restaurants, and shops. Residents have easy access to Reems Creek Golf Club in Town and the Country Club of Asheville. Weaverville is home to Lake Louise Park, known for its beautiful lake, fountains, waterfalls, playgrounds, nature trails, and scenic picnic spots by the water shaded by towering trees. Although Weaverville is a small town, there are plenty of shopping and dining options. Supermarkets, department stores, and conveniences can be found in the north end of town, while Downtown Weaverville offers an array of local businesses like Blue Mountain Pizza, Soba Sushi and Noodles, and Twisted Laurel.
